Mango Pie from Cannarado Genetics pairs Mango Haze x Grape Pie, layering the former's tropical lift over the latter's candy-fuel dessert tones. Expect aromas of ripe mango and grape taffy with sweet undertones; flavors echo with mango pulp, sugared grape, and a creamy finish. Plants grow medium to tall, branching vigorously with stacked calyxes and occasional violet touches from the Grape Pie side. Indoors, flowering wraps in 70-77 days; Cannarado lists yields as average to high, with feminized seeds offering a uniform start for pheno hunts. Resin heads are abundant and sticky, driven by a myrcene-led terpene profile backed by caryophyllene and farnesene, supporting a buoyant, happy onset that settles into an easy, relaxed clarity. THC expression varies with environment and cut, often climbing into modern boutique ranges, while CBD remains low. Moderate defoliation and steady airflow help the dense, dessert-style colas stay happy late in bloom. In the jar, Mango Pie shows sparkling lime-green flowers with amber threads and a sugar-dusted sheen; on the palate it stays true to its name, delivering tropical sweetness wrapped in classic pie-shop grape.
